The Future of My Pokémon Merchandise Collection

Being that this is a week for discussing Pokémon merchandise "issues", I can't help but include those of my own in a dedicated post. One of them in particular is what the future holds for the Pokémon merchandise I already collect and accumulate. The topic of the post then parallels one that I wrote up a couple of years back for my cosplay costumes and can be considered to have the same overtones. In that regard, there's an understanding that there may be the need to address the topic - and why not do so now, with this being an appropriate time.

So, in accordance with the previous post, at the present, my merchandise items are still in my possession, and I'm sure to receive at least a few more of them. For those and the ones I do already have, I'm also still considering ways that I can display them, as through something like a display case or any other approaches. In fact, I'm still searching for ideas and/or alternatives in relation to this since I have not realized anything that I posed earlier in that post. What is important is finding that display approach that works well for me and the merchandise.

When all that's fit to display, it may then be the time to consider selling, trading, or giving away some of my collection - which might be hard to do but will likely need to be done. A lot of considerations might also go into these processes, including having merchandise types that are emblematic of currently available ones, as well as merchandise that reflects particular personal preferences for species, characters, or both. That may already be reflected in the items that I already have, but I'm also open to others per the above.

Like for costumes, I also have to consider what should be done when the time comes for me to be "forever absent" - again, still a touchy matter. The same is also pretty much true: I'd like them to find good homes and people who would take them up, which could mean in the hands of others in the Pokémon communities I'm a part of and wherever I may be. They'll certainly have to be contacted - perhaps with better means than how I've interacted with them - but above all it is necessary for everyone to understand the intent.

Having accumulated Pokémon merchandise of various types and forms, it is natural for me to think about what will become of them in the future, in consideration of their presentation and management. The items remain an inherent part of any Pokémon fan - especially diehard ones like me - and the personal considerations are not only apparent but also necessary. It rivals any kind of merchandise "issues" that have pervaded Pokémon and may still at times do so, and so there's a place for its discussion even here and now.
